Hi Marek, quick handover before I'm off. The key cabinet for the pool cars has moved from reception to the small alcove by the print room at Dalverton House. Contractors picking up a vehicle should sign the clipboard on the cabinet door first. The cabinet itself needs the usual pass to open, so use the one below.

badge for fawep-fahaf: bdg-GSSZJ-7

## Building Access — Spares Room (Hullbrook Annex)

Contractors: the spare hardware room is down the east corridor on the ground floor, third door on the left. Sign in at the front desk first and grab a visitor lanyard. Anything you take out, jot it in the blue logbook — yes, even the little stuff. The door self-locks, so don't wedge it. To get in, punch in the code below.

staff pass of hagug-taguf = bdg-HJ-9

## Quillgate 2.8.0 — Changed Defaults

Hot-reloading of configuration is now ON by default. Previously Quillgate required a restart to pick up config changes; the watcher now polls the config directory and applies safe keys in place. Keys marked restart-only still require a bounce and log a warning when edited live. Reload failures revert to the last good snapshot. Disable via the watcher flag if running on network filesystems. Shipped defaults are as follows.

config for bahop-baduf:
[kasion]
team = lamath
access_code = ac_d807e5
host = kasion.paliqcloud.corp
port = 4000
owner = julix.tamvan
peer = frair.qorvelsoft.local

## Configuration

Hey support folks — Bucketeer (our A/B assignment service) reads everything from `.env`, so no code changes needed for most tweaks. `BUCKETEER_STICKY_TTL` controls how long a user stays in their assigned variant, and `BUCKETEER_SALT_ROTATION` should stay at `weekly` unless the Velma team says otherwise. Most tickets you'll see are just a missing signing credential. To fix those, add the following line to the service's `.env` file:

vault entry, kahof-fajof: LEDGER_TOKEN20=252fb2f2c70cd73a28be